In partnership with San Diego Behavioral Health Services and San Diego Housing Commission, Telecare offers onsite supportive and case management services for persons residing at Kearny Vista Permanent Supportive Housing (PSH). Service participation is voluntary and not a requirement of residing at Kearny Vista. Telecare works with tenants to engage them in services according to their behavioral health and case management needs. Services are provided throughout the community based on preference: on-site in Kearny Vista PSH community space; in individual units; in the supportive service office; or in the community, if appropriate. These services focus on housing stability and retention, including but not limited to: 1) Outreach and engagement services addressing housing stabilization and case management needs, 2) Behavioral health assessment, screening, care coordination, and referrals for residents at high risk, in need of more intensive behavioral health services to maintain housing, 3) Addressing ongoing behavioral health care coordination needs, and 4) Offering site-wide community integration opportunities (BBQs, celebrations, tenant education, and other groups). About the Program: Telecare In-Home Outreach Team (IHOT) is a centralized program offering mobile teams to provide in-home outreach to adults with serious mental illness (SMI) who are reluctant or resistant to receiving mental health services. IHOT offers services throughout San Diego County. The IHOT program also serves as the gatekeeper program through which referrals to the Telecare Assisted Outpatient Treatment (AOT) program are made. The AOT program is part of a continuum of supportive services offered to individuals with serious mental illness who are opposed to engaging in treatment services and who meet the nine criteria of Laura's Law.
